docker多容器通过--link互联,如何做到顺序启动?
2015-10-15 10:13
801 查看
docker多容器通过--link互联,如何做到顺序启动?
情况是这样的,我的docker容器分别是php服务容器,一个是mysql服务容器,php容器启动依赖mysql容器启动起来以后才能被启动,这样的情况下我用supervisor来设置开机启动,但是有时候还是会发生启动失败的情况,主要原因是mysql容器没有启动的时候,php容器被启动起来,这个时候判断mysql容器未启动,导致启动失败。
情况是这样的,我的docker容器分别是php服务容器,一个是mysql服务容器,php容器启动依赖mysql容器启动起来以后才能被启动,这样的情况下我用supervisor来设置开机启动,但是有时候还是会发生启动失败的情况,主要原因是mysql容器没有启动的时候,php容器被启动起来,这个时候判断mysql容器未启动,导致启动失败。
相关文章推荐
- 使用Dockerfile创建带Apache服务的Centos Docker镜像
- 创建带Nginx服务的Centos Docker镜像
- Docker学习笔记 — 配置国内免费registry mirror
- Docker学习笔记 — k8s部署
- 在ubuntu14.04上部署基于Docker的Gitlab
- 删除/var/lib/docker
- CentOS系统下docker的安装配置及使用详解
- Docker Dockerfile详解
- docker基本操作
- dockerui和shipyard的安装
- docker
- 创建带Apache服务的Centos Docker镜像
- DaoCloud 如何获取树莓派
- docker安装
- Docker使用dnsmasq替代/etc/hosts解析
- docker 1.8+之后ubuntu安装指定版本docker-engine
- Docker volume使用
- kubernetes集群部署
- Docker 记录
- Windows 下安装使用docker swarm machine docker toolbox